Tencent Games has announced Code: To Jin Yong, an upcoming open-world martial arts game set in ancient China - and the gameplay we've seen so far really shows what Unreal Engine 5 is capable of.

Code: To Jin Yong is being developed Lightspeed Studios (PUBG Mobile and Apex Legends Mobile) using the shiny new Unreal Engine. It'll also be the first AAA game from the studio, and is based on the work of celebrated Chinese novelist Jin Yong.

You can check out an explosive two-minute trailer of the game in action below!

Combat looks like it'll combine fast-paced sword combat with a number of spells, with the hero in the trailer appearing to use the power of wind against his enemy.

Tencent wants Code: To Jin Yong to serve as a tribute to the late writer. His works have already inspired a number of film and TV shows over the years, but Code could well be the most ambitious adaptation yet. Certainly, it's the first modern game set in Yong's fictional universe, and the first that looks to be going after an English-speaking audience.

There's no word yet on a release window for Code: To Jin Yong, and the trailer makes it clear that the footage is not representative of final gameplay. Platforms have also yet to be confirmed, but I'd be surprised if this was anything other than exclusive to new-gen consoles and PC. Watch this space.
